# TPWallet最新版怎么添加货币:详细流程、合约导入与安全分析
> 本文面向“TPWallet最新版”的通用使用场景,重点讲清楚:如何添加/导入代币、如何进行合约导入与防代码注入思路、如何完成交易验证、以及支付隔离在资金安全中的作用;同时结合行业前景,讨论智能化金融应用的趋势。
## 1. 先明确:你要“添加”的到底是什么
在钱包语境里,“添加货币”通常包含两类需求:
1) **添加已在钱包列表中的代币**(主流链上常见资产):一般只需搜索并确认网络与合约。
2) **导入/添加自定义代币(合约导入)**:当代币不在列表或你需要显示特定代币时,需要提供**合约地址**并完成验证。
在继续前,建议你确认:
- 当前钱包支持的**链(Network)**:例如以太坊、BSC、Polygon、Arbitrum 等。
- 代币的**合约地址(Contract Address)**与**发行链**一致。
- 钱包是否已开启必要的权限与网络连接。
## 2. 添加货币(代币)通用步骤:最新版界面逻辑
不同版本的按钮名称可能略有差异,但核心路径通常一致。
### 步骤A:进入资产/代币管理入口
1) 打开 TPWallet。
2) 进入**资产(Assets)**或**钱包/Token**相关页面。
3) 找到类似“添加”“管理代币”“导入代币”“Add Token”等入口。
### 步骤B:选择链与搜索
1) 选择目标链(例如“Ethereum / BSC / …”)。
2) 若代币常见:在搜索框输入代币名或符号。
3) 从搜索结果中选择对应代币。
4) 确认添加后,在资产列表即可看到。
### 步骤C:注意两类常见错误
- **链选错**:同一个代币符号可能存在于不同链,合约不同,显示错资产会导致后续交易失败或资产归属异常。
- **网络未切换**:你以为在“链A添加”,实际却在“链B的钱包视图”里操作。
## 3. 合约导入(自定义代币)详解:防错与防风险
当代币不在列表或你需要准确显示某个资产,通常选择“合约导入”。
### 3.1 合约导入的基本要素
你一般需要准备:
- **合约地址**(最关键)
- **代币符号/名称**(可自动识别或手填)
- **小数位(Decimals)**(常由链读取,少数情况可手动)
### 3.2 合约导入步骤
1) 在“添加/导入代币”页面选择**自定义(Custom)/合约地址(Contract)**。
2) 填入合约地址。
3) 选择链与网络。
4) 钱包通常会尝试读取代币信息并预览。
5) 确认后完成添加。
### 3.3 如何做“防代码注入”(安全分析口径)
严格来说,**钱包添加代币并不会像前端网页那样“执行代码”**,但仍可能发生风险:
- 恶意引导你填入“看似同名”的合约地址(合约替换/钓鱼)。
- 恶意合约可能在后续交互(转账、授权、交易)中触发异常逻辑。
- 社工可能引导你把“合约地址”贴到错误链。

因此“防代码注入”的实务策略更偏向**防合约替换与防恶意交互**:
1) **只使用可信来源的合约地址**:官方公告、项目官网、权威浏览器页面(如区块浏览器上的合约页)。
2) **校验合约地址**:复制粘贴时避免手输错误;对照同一链上的合约页。
3) **确认代币参数与预览一致**:名称、符号、Decimals、总量(如可见)。若预览与预期完全不符,立刻停止。
4) **最小权限原则**:后续需要授权(Approve)时,尽量减少授权额度或使用更安全的交易路径。
5) **不要依赖第三方“自动添加脚本”**:任何“代币一键注入/一键导入”的来源需要谨慎评估。
## 4. 交易验证:把“签名”和“结果”拆开看
很多用户误以为“添加了代币=可以安心转账”。实际上,安全应建立在**交易验证**流程上。
### 4.1 交易验证包含哪些环节
1) **交易前验证**
- 收款地址/合约地址是否正确。
- 网络/链是否匹配。
- Gas 费用与滑点/路由(若涉及 DEX)是否合理。
- 是否触发了额外合约交互(例如路由交换、授权、手续费逻辑)。
2) **签名后验证**
- 在区块浏览器查看 **Transaction Hash**(交易哈希)。
- 核对执行结果状态(成功/失败)。
- 对照事件日志或代币转移记录。
3) **到账验证**
- 代币是否真的在你的地址上到账。
- 金额是否与预期一致(考虑小数位、手续费、税费/反射机制等)。
### 4.2 为什么“验证”比“信任”更重要
即使你合约导入正确,仍可能遇到:
- 代币存在转账税、黑名单/白名单机制。
- DEX 路由在波动中导致实际成交偏差。
- 授权被滥用(若你授权过大且资金长时间暴露)。
因此建议把“确认-签名-浏览器核验-到账核验”形成固定习惯。
## 5. 支付隔离:从架构角度理解安全边界
“支付隔离”并非单一按钮,而是一套安全设计思路:
- 让**支付/交易授权**与**资产展示/代币管理**分离。
- 限制在某些情况下的权限联动,减少“误操作导致的资金外流”。
### 5.1 对用户意味着什么
- 你可以先添加代币用于查看余额,不等于你自动承担风险。
- 发起交易时钱包应明确展示:
- 交易对象(to/合约地址)
- 资产与金额
- 可能涉及的授权范围/路由路径
- 若钱包支持隔离式确认(例如分步确认、二次弹窗),则可显著降低误签。
### 5.2 实务建议
1) 确认交易确认页的关键字段与预期完全一致。
2) 避免在不明页面里“自动确认/一键通过”。
3) 对高风险代币交互尽量使用小额测试。
## 6. 智能化金融应用:钱包正在从“工具”走向“策略层”
当下趋势是:钱包不再只是保存密钥,而是提供更智能的金融体验:
- **智能路由与交易拆单**:更优价格、更低滑点。
- **风险提示与合约行为审计**(在不暴露隐私的前提下):提示潜在税费、授权风险。
- **自动验证与可视化**:把区块浏览器信息、事件日志转化为可理解的资产变化。
对用户而言,这些能力最终落点是:

- 更快完成“添加—验证—交易—到账”的闭环。
- 更少依赖人工排查,减少社工与误操作。
## 7. 行业前景展望:为什么“合约导入+验证”会更普及
未来钱包的典型发展路径:
1) **多链资产继续增长**:自定义代币、跨链代币导入需求上升。
2) **合约生态更复杂**:需要更严格的验证机制与更清晰的权限展示。
3) **监管与合规约束增强(各地区差异)**:钱包将更强调可追溯、可解释。
4) **安全能力产品化**:支付隔离、授权审查、风险评分会成为标配。
因此,“掌握合约导入与交易验证”的能力,将直接提升用户在复杂链上环境中的安全底座。
---
## 小结:你可以按这份清单操作
- 添加货币:先选对链 → 再搜索/或合约导入。
- 合约导入:只用可信来源合约 → 校验名称/符号/Decimals → 发现不符立停。
- 交易验证:签名前核对字段 → 签名后用交易哈希核验 → 到账后核对数量。
- 支付隔离:依赖钱包的分步确认与明确展示,避免一键误签。
- 智能化未来:关注钱包是否提供风险提示、授权审查与可视化验证。
评论
LunaQin
终于有人把“添加≠安全交易”的逻辑讲清楚了,交易哈希核验这一点很关键。
KaiChen
合约导入部分写得细,尤其是防合约替换和链选择错误,能少踩很多坑。
NinaZhao
支付隔离的解释很贴近用户体验:分步确认、字段可视化确实能降低误签风险。
AlexWang
智能化金融应用那段我很赞同,钱包从工具到策略层的趋势越来越明显。
MiraLi
文中把验证拆成交易前/签名后/到账后三段,我准备按这个流程固定操作了。
SoraK.
关键词覆盖全面:TPWallet、合约导入、交易验证、支付隔离全都有,读完直接能上手。